When a tragedy happens in law enforcement or the fire service, the Greene County 100 Club steps in to make sure the family never has to worry about things like the mortgage while they are in shock. Grace sat down with Springfield Police Chief Paul Williams and Board President Kim Roberts to talk about their mission to provide a checkโ€”no strings attachedโ€”within the first 24 hours of a line-of-duty death.
Kim knows the impact of this firsthand, as the club was at her door just 12 hours after she lost her husband, Deputy Aaron Roberts, in 2018. She shared how that financial stability gave her the empowerment to focus on her daughter and honor her husbandโ€™s legacy instead of stressing over the next utility bill.
